Norwood

hes bound to go to another team and get a much bigger role eventually when his contract is up.  that brings about the question should we trade him and get some value for him, instead of none.  hes worth at least a 2nd and 3rd rounder in my opinion.  im not sure how many years he has left on his contract but there cant be many.  it crossed my mind and i just wanted to hear what you guys had to say.
